创造无限可能的C#自定义报表工具,简化数据分析可视化

网友投稿 1280 2024-06-12


Article Title: 创造无限可能的C#自定义报表工具:简化数据分析与可视化

在当今数字化的时代,数据分析和可视化变得越来越重要。对于C#开发者来说,拥有一个强大且灵活的自定义报表工具是必不可少的。本文将为您介绍C#自定义报表工具的定义、功能、优势以及如何使用它来简化数据分析与可视化。


什么是C#自定义报表工具?


创造无限可能的C#自定义报表工具,简化数据分析与可视化

C#自定义报表工具是一种用于生成、设计和展示报表的工具。它提供了丰富的功能和灵活的配置选项,使开发者能够根据自己的需求创建定制化的报表。这些报表可以包含各种类型的数据,如图表、表格、图像等,帮助用户更好地理解和分析数据。


C#自定义报表工具的功能


1. 数据连接:C#自定义报表工具能够连接到各种不同的数据源,包括数据库、Excel、JSON、XML等,方便用户获取所需的数据。

2. 报表设计:该工具提供了直观且易于使用的报表设计界面,用户可以通过拖拽和放置组件来设计报表的布局和样式。

3. 数据转换与处理:开发者可以使用C#自定义报表工具对数据进行转换和处理,例如筛选、排序、计算等,以展示更加准确和有用的信息。

4. 图表和图像:这个工具支持多种图表和图像类型,包括柱状图、饼图、折线图等,开发者可以根据需要选择合适的图表类型来可视化数据。

5. 导出和分享:C#自定义报表工具允许用户将报表导出为各种格式,如PDF、Excel、HTML等,方便与他人共享和传播报表。


C#自定义报表工具的优势


1. 灵活性:C#自定义报表工具提供了很大的灵活性,允许开发者根据具体需求自定义报表,使报表更贴合业务需求。

2. 性能:使用C#自定义报表工具可以快速、高效地处理大量数据,并生成对应的报表,提高数据分析和可视化的效率。

3. 可定制性:开发者可以根据自己的喜好和需求对报表进行定制,包括样式、颜色、图表类型等,使报表更加独特和个性化。

4. 与C#无缝集成:由于C#自定义报表工具与C#语言无缝集成,开发者可以轻松地将报表嵌入到现有的C#应用程序中,方便使用和部署。


如何使用C#自定义报表工具简化数据分析与可视化?


以下是使用C#自定义报表工具简化数据分析与可视化的步骤:


步骤一:准备数据

首先,您需要准备要分析和可视化的数据。可以从数据库、Excel、JSON、XML等数据源中获取数据,并确保数据的准确性和完整性。


步骤二:连接数据源

使用C#自定义报表工具提供的数据连接功能,连接到您准备好的数据源。根据要分析和可视化的数据,选择合适的连接选项,并确保成功连接到数据源。


步骤三:设计报表

利用C#自定义报表工具提供的报表设计界面,设计您想要创建的报表的布局、样式和组件。您可以通过拖拽和放置组件来调整报表的结构和外观。


步骤四:处理数据

根据需要对数据进行转换和处理。使用C#自定义报表工具提供的数据处理功能,例如筛选、排序、计算等,以展示准确和有用的数据信息。


步骤五:可视化数据

选择合适的图表和图像类型来可视化数据。C#自定义报表工具支持多种图表和图像类型,您可以根据数据的特点选择最合适的图表类型,以便更好地展示数据。


步骤六:导出和分享报表

在设计和可视化完成后,您可以将报表导出为各种格式,如PDF、Excel、HTML等。这样您可以方便地与他人共享、传播报表,使更多人了解和使用报表。


结论


C#自定义报表工具是一种强大且灵活的工具,可以帮助开发者简化数据分析与可视化过程。通过使用这种工具,开发者可以根据自己的需求创建定制化的报表,将数据转化为有用的信息,并用图表和图像形式展示出来。这将大大提高数据分析和决策的效率,为业务发展提供有力支持。


常见问题解答


问题1:C#自定义报表工具与其他报表工具有什么不同?

答:C#自定义报表工具与其他报表工具相比具有更高的灵活性和定制性。它允许开发者根据自己的需求创建报表,包括布局、样式、数据处理等方面的定制,从而更好地满足业务需求。


问题2:C#自定义报表工具支持哪些数据源?

答:C#自定义报表工具支持多种数据源,包括数据库、Excel、JSON、XML等。您可以根据具体的需求选择合适的数据源来获取数据。


问题3:C#自定义报表工具是否支持导出报表为Excel文件?

答:是的,C#自定义报表工具支持将报表导出为Excel文件的功能。您可以方便地将报表导出为Excel文件,以便于在其他应用程序中使用和处理报表数据。


问题4:C#自定义报表工具是否适用于所有的C#应用程序?

答:是的,C#自定义报表工具适用于所有的C#应用程序。由于它与C#语言无缝集成,开发者可以将报表轻松地嵌入到自己的应用程序中,方便使用和部署。


问题5:C#自定义报表工具需要专业的编程知识吗?

答:C#自定义报表工具对于有一定编程知识的开发者来说是易于上手的。开发者需要了解C#编程语言以及报表的基本概念和操作,但不需要特别深入的专业知识。

上一篇:CRM报表,如何优化业务绩效并提升销售
下一篇:销售数据分析怎么做表格
相关文章